No, PR has no (direct) relation to actual traffic. It has an indirect relationship in that it is one of the many factors that determine your search rankings.

You must have been successful in building some links to get a PR value. Next you need to build on those links by targetting sites that could actually send you traffic. It looks like most of your backlinks are from web directories that often aren't specifically related to your topic. You need to narrow your target audience. Where can you find people who would be interested in free music?

Also working on building a site that people actually want to visit. Your site is basically offering torrent feeds from another service, right? So what value is there that people couldn't get from someplace else? You could get into talking about how to use torrents and where to find them. There's also the legal aspect of all of this - you could cover some of the cases and laws enacted that affect music copyright (for example, there was a very controversial bill introduced in Canada a few months ago that was similar to the US DMCA law. It didn't pass this time but they're planning on introducing it again soon).

On a cheaper level, you could target freebie sites and things like that - think about places people would go to get free stuff.

denxioz wrote:
Never settle for that. Aim higher my friend.
Why would you say Google pagerank is important?

denxioz wrote:
Build more links. lots and lots of links.
Post comments on Do follow blogs is one way to get more links.

But not necessarily a way to increase your pagerank.
"Lots and lots of links" can have adverse affect on your page rank if the links are poor quality or are on a bad site that spams or has spammy techniques.

It's really not as simple as "more links = higher page rank". The links MUST be of high quality and should really be from sites with similar or relevant content to your own.
